Duke Energy’s 11 operating nuclear reactors make Duke a clean energy leader in the electricity generation industry. The Nuclear Fuels Engineering (NFE) department is seeking candidates who are passionate about nuclear energy’s role in a clean energy future. Duke’s NFE department is unique in the industry by owning and performing in-house methods and analysis for nearly all aspects of the fuel cycle, from contracting fuel supply to long term storage of spent fuel. Job Description
The Westinghouse Nuclear Design (WND) team is responsible for the reload core designs and site support of Duke Energy's six Westinghouse NSSS type reactors, specifically the Harris, Robinson, McGuire and Catawba nuclear stations in North and South Carolina.
Group responsibilities and duties include:
- Perform and review neutronic analyses of nuclear fuel assemblies and fuel cycle designs
- Perform nuclear design safety calculations and generate operational predictions
- Manage project teams through the reload design process
- Prepare thorough and accurate technical reports, correspondence, and documentation
- Develop, qualify, and maintain computer codes used in nuclear design analysis
- Provide fleet support to site reactor engineering teams and manage core monitoring software
- Collaborate/interface with Duke, industry, vendor, and regulatory personnel
- Participate in technical training activities

Desired Qualifications
- Bachelor of Science degree in Nuclear Engineering from an ABET accredited program
- Fundamentals of Engineering Certificate and/or Professional Engineer (PE) license
- Experience with neutronics codes, (e.g. ANC, PRISM, PANACEA, MICROBURN, and/or equivalents) and especially the Studsvik code package (CASMO/SIMULATE)
- Experience with nuclear fuel and PWR fuel cycle design analyses
- Experience with PWR reactor engineering and core monitoring activities
- Experience with development and support of License Amendment Requests and 50.59 Evaluations
- Familiarity with the basic systems of a Westinghouse NSSS reactor
- Project management experience
- Linux workstation experience
- Computer programming experience (FORTRAN/Python/VBA/etc.)
